MySQL存储过程出现异常:案例分析
MySQL存储过程,也被称为自定义SQL脚本,是数据库系统中的一个重要组成部分。当存储过程出现异常时,我们需要通过以下步骤进行案例分析:
异常报告:
首先,需要查看错误信息或日志(如MyISAM表的ERROR_FILE)以获取详细的异常描述。储存过程代码检查:
分析引发错误的存储过程代码。找出可能的问题点,如语法错误、逻辑错误、未声明变量等。数据环境分析:
检查异常发生时的数据状态,比如是否存在需要更新或删除的记录。测试与调试:
通过单元测试或其他方法确认问题所在,并对存储过程进行修改或优化。异常处理策略:
根据异常类型和影响范围制定相应的应急处理策略,以防止类似异常再次发生。
总结:分析MySQL存储过程出现的异常,需要结合具体的错误信息、代码逻辑以及数据环境来逐步排查问题。
还没有评论,来说两句吧...